From 4d5e682d0f529944354100599dd90a31752cd862 Mon Sep 17 00:00:00 2001 From: bneradt Date: Fri, 20 Nov 2020 17:34:34 +0000 Subject: [PATCH] TLS Session Reuse: Downgrade noisy log to debug In the ssl_session_reuse plugin, not finding a TLS session for reuse via TSSslSessionGetBuffer is simply an indication that there is no available TSL session to reuse. This is a normal case and should not be logged as an error. Downgrading it to debug status. --- plugins/experimental/ssl_session_reuse/src/openssl_utils.cc |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/plugins/experimental/ssl_session_reuse/src/openssl_utils.cc b/plugins/experimental/ssl_session_reuse/src/openssl_utils.cc index 919bb103f70..da301527c9b 100644 --- a/plugins/experimental/ssl_session_reuse/src/openssl_utils.cc +++ b/plugins/experimental/ssl_session_reuse/src/openssl_utils.cc @@ -56,7 +56,7 @@ ssl_new_session(TSSslSessionID &sid) char session_data[SSL_SESSION_MAX_DER]; const auto buffer_length = TSSslSessionGetBuffer(&sid, session_data, &session_ret_len); if (buffer_length == 0) { - TSError("Failed to find a session buffer."); + TSDebug(PLUGIN, "Failed to find a session buffer."); return 0; } else if (buffer_length > session_ret_len) { TSError("Session data is too large. Its size is: %d but our max buffer size is: %d.", buffer_length, SSL_SESSION_MAX_DER);